Why should I remove my oil tank?

Oil tanks are always at risk of leaking, especially if they're exposed to the elements. An oil spill can wreak havoc on the environment and your health, as it contaminates drinking water, leads to indoor air pollution, contaminates soil, surface, ground, and drinking water, as well as recreational water bodies.
